Kenya Railways suspends commuter train services ahead of Azimio demos

Kenya Railways has suspended commuter train services scheduled for tomorrow. In a statement on Sunday evening, the Kenya Railways management said All Madaraka Express link trains between Nairobi Central Station and the Nairobi Terminus will, however, run as scheduled.

The suspension of commuter train services comes ahead of tomorrow's Azimio La Umoja leader Raila Odinga's anti-government protests.
